Description

The stables, located about 40 metres south of Holt Street Farmhouse, are a mid-19th century rebuild of a 17th-century structure. They are constructed of red brick and feature a plain tiled roof. The building is single-storey, with boarded half doors flanked by mullioned rectangular fanlights on both sides, and a central horizontally sliding glazing bar sash. The rear elevation has two segmentally headed doorways, along with remnants of a flint plinth and early brickwork. This building is included for its group value.
